100th DAY and Valentines Celebration!

It’s so exciting to celebrate 100th Day of School ? We had a great time practicing counting and fine motor with qtips gumdrops counting, 100 years old art, different 100 related movements, as well as counting and enjoying our 100th Day snack! We also did a picture clue, a dot-to-dot page, as well as a coloring page! It amazes me how fast time has flown by this year, and just how much the children have grown over the last 100 day I see them.

We also had a meaningful conversation talking about how we can show our love to the people around us. We had the valentine boxes going and the children went through the process of looking at the names/numbers written on their valentines, and delivering it to their friends’ boxes. We also talked about how we can continue to learn to love others and our opportunity to help Wayne with what we are doing at home!

The children had such a great time opening and checking out valentine gifts, as well as making notes and cards to their families 🙂 I felt so LOVED as a teacher today, and I hoped the valentine notes the children have made for you would warm your hearts too!
